Anna L. Holderfield, age 88, of Robards, KY, passed away on Sunday, February 22, 2026, under the care of St. Anthony’s Hospice.

Anna was a member of the Henderson Kentucky, Moose Lodge Chapter #732 and the Women of the Moose Lodge Chapter #441. She worked for Gibbs Die Casting for 30 years as a stockroom manager. Anna was an avid crafter and enjoyed horse racing and going to the casino.

In addition to her parents, Sterling “Red” and Marguerite Utley Griffin, Anna was preceded in death by her husband of 56 years Marvin Holderfield, Sr. and her siblings: Kenny Griffin, Bill Griffin, Jim Griffin, Sharon Yates, and Etta Warner.

Anna is survived by her daughters Debra Goemmer of Stafford, VA and Aimee Staser (Brian) of Henderson, KY; sons: Randall Tasa (Janice) of Corydon, KY, Marvin Holderfield Jr., (Donna) of Newburgh, IN, Ricky Holderfield (Annette) of Henderson, KY, and Gehlin Menti of Arlington, TX; brothers: Tommy Griffin, Sterling M. Griffin, Walter Griffin, and Gary Griffin all of Henderson, KY; as well as several grandchildren, great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ews.

Relatives and friends are invited to Anna’s Life Celebration from 4:00 until 8:00 p.m. on Thursday and from 9:00 a.m. until the service time on Friday at Benton-Glunt & Tapp Funeral Home. The funeral service will be held at 11:00 a.m. on Friday, February 27, 2026, at the funeral home with
Mr. Gehlin Menti officiating. Burial will follow at Roselawn Memorial Gardens in Henderson, KY. Expressions of sympathy may take the form of contributions to Shriners Hospital for Children, P.O. Box, 1525 Ranson, WV, 25438

Arrangements entrusted to Benton-Glunt & Tapp Funeral Home, A Life Celebration® Home. Please visit www.bentongluntandtappfuneralhome.com to share memories and words of comfort with Anna’s family.
